Tarrytown Man Charged In Yonkers Murder

YONKERS, N.Y. – Three Westchester men were charged with murder in connection with the stabbing death of a 49-year-old Yonkers man over the weekend.

Adam Kirkland, 21, and Eric Chappelle, 20, both of Mount Vernon, as well as Keith Thigpen, 20, of Tarrytown, were charged Monday in connection with the Saturday night killing of Henry DiMatteo outside his northeast Yonkers home.

All three were scheduled to appear in Yonkers Criminal Court on Monday.

At roughly 7:32 p.m. Saturday, police responded to 6 Winnebago Road after reports of a man lying in the street. Officers found DiMatteo with serious stab wounds to his chest and arms, police said.

Officers began CPR and DiMatteo was taken to an area hospital where he was pronounced dead.

Meanwhile, police began canvassing the street after receiving information that three suspects had fled on foot, police said. An officer in the First Precinct found the men near McIntyre Street and Gard Avenue before they were taken into custody.

The trio were held over the weekend at the Yonkers Police Department before being charged Monday morning.

Police have yet to release a motive for the killing, but said they have information which leads them to believe it was not a random incident.
